Superset에서 데이터 필터링 및 그룹화를 통해 원하는 세부 데이터를 시각화하는 방법을 설명해주세요.

Superset은 데이터 시각화 및 탐색 도구로서 다양한 데이터 소스에서 원하는 정보를 시각적으로 표현할 수 있습니다. 이번 글에서는 Superset을 사용하여 데이터를 필터링하고 그룹화하여 원하는 세부 데이터를 시각화하는 방법에 대해 알아보겠습니다.

데이터 필터링

Superset에서 데이터 필터링은 사용자가 원하는 조건에 맞는 데이터만을 선택하여 시각화할 수 있도록 해줍니다. 아래는 Superset에서 데이터 필터링을 적용하는 예제 코드입니다.

SELECT *
FROM my_table
WHERE column_name = 'value'

위 코드에서 my_table은 데이터 소스의 테이블 이름이며, column_name은 필터링할 열의 이름입니다. 필터링할 값은 'value'로 설정되어 있습니다.

Superset은 SQL 쿼리를 지원하므로, 필터링 조건을 결정할 수 있는 다양한 연산자와 함수를 사용할 수 있습니다.

데이터 그룹화

Superset에서 데이터 그룹화는 특정 기준에 따라 데이터를 그룹으로 묶어서 시각화할 수 있도록 지원합니다. 아래는 Superset에서 데이터 그룹화를 적용하는 예제 코드입니다.

SELECT column_name, COUNT(*)
FROM my_table
GROUP BY column_name

위 코드에서 my_table은 데이터 소스의 테이블 이름이며, column_name은 그룹화할 열의 이름입니다. 이 예제에서는 column_name에 따라 데이터를 그룹화하고, 각 그룹의 개수를 계산합니다.

Superset에서는 다양한 그룹화 함수를 제공하여 그룹화된 데이터를 처리할 수 있습니다. 예를 들어, COUNT, SUM, AVG 등의 함수를 사용하여 그룹화된 데이터의 통계 정보를 계산할 수 있습니다.

데이터 필터링 및 그룹화 시각화

Superset을 사용하여 데이터를 필터링하고 그룹화한 뒤, 시각화 결과를 확인할 수 있습니다. 필터링 및 그룹화된 데이터를 시각화하기 위해 다양한 차트 유형과 옵션을 제공합니다.

Superset의 시각화 기능을 사용하려면 필요한 차트 유형과 옵션을 선택하고, 데이터 소스 및 필터링, 그룹화 조건을 설정해야 합니다. 이후 원하는 세부 데이터를 시각화하여 결과를 확인할 수 있습니다.

이렇게 Superset을 사용하여 데이터 필터링 및 그룹화를 통해 원하는 세부 데이터를 시각화하는 방법에 대해 알아보았습니다. Superset은 사용자 친화적인 인터페이스와 다양한 기능을 제공하여 데이터 시각화 작업을 효과적으로 수행할 수 있도록 도와줍니다.

#Superset #데이터시각화